Tire Pressure Monitoring System (TPMS) 1Tire Pressure Monitoring System (TPMS) Instead of directly measuring the pressure in each tire, the TPMS on this vehicle. monitors and compares the rolling radius and rotational characteristics of each. wheel and tire while you are driving to determine if one or more tires are. significantly under-inflated.

368 posts · Joined 2020. #8 · Sep 3, 2020. honda started using an indirect tpms system back around 2014. there are no 'sensors' in the wheels. they use wheel speed/abs sensors to detect low tire pressure. once a tire loses pressure, it's rotational speed will be different than other tires. if it drops below a certain percentage, it will ...

Monitors the tire pressure while you are driving. If your vehicle's tire pressure becomes significantly low, the low tire pressure indicator comes on and a message appears on the multi-information display. What to Do Stop your vehicle in a safe place. Check the tire pressure and adjust the pressure to the specified level.

To reset, press the Home button on the infotainment system (center display). 2. Then, go to Settings. 3. Next, touch the Vehicle button. 4. The very first option you will see is TPMS Calibration, go ahead and select that. 5. Enter your year, model, and trim for information about your Honda. Enter your VIN number for details personalized to your vehicle.STEPS TO CALIBRATE TPMS. STEP 1: FILL TIRES TO RECOMMENDED PSI. STEP 2: TURN VEHICLE IGNITION ON. STEP 3: SELECT SETTINGS ON THE INFORMATION SCREEN. STEP 4: SELECT VEHICLE. STEP 5: SELECT TPMS CALIBRATION. STEP 6: SELECT CALIBRATE.
